Question: My four year old son woke up this morning with swelling on the right side of his neck. His glands are a tad inflamed but his tonsils seem to be ok. He is complaining of pain and discomfort and finds it difficult to move his neck what could this be

From the short description given by you it could possibly be inflammed neck lymph node which could also explain difficulty in moving neck.

I would require additional information for me to be able to assist you further

1. Is there associated fever?
2. Does he have sore throat/cough or other respiratory complaints?
3. Where is the exact location of swelling in neck? ( providing clinical photograph will be more helpful)
4. Is there any stiffness in bending the neck forward or backward?

Do get back to me with the details

In the meantime local application of how water fomentation and analgesic like Ibuprofen will provide the much needed relief.

It is likely to be either inflammed node or insect bite. Exact diagnosis will depend on clinical examination. If there is redness in overlying skin and itching its likely to be insect bite.
I would advise you the following which will be helpful in either of cases
1. Hot water fomentation
2. Analgesic like Ibuprofen will provide the much needed relief
3. Warm saline gargling: To a glass of lukewarm water, add 2 spoon of common table salt. Make the child gargle throat with it thrice a day. It will provide the much needed relief in pain while swallowing.
